 CONCRETE FINISHER:

  • Check and set concrete form for proper construction alignment.
  • Operate a concrete rider trowels and walk-behind machines.
  • Install reinforcing rebar or mesh wire as needed.
  • Spread, level, and smooth concrete using various tools such as straight edges, vibra screeds, walk behind and ride on trowel machines and hand trowels.
  • Perform other related duties as required.


CONCRETE WORKING FOREMAN:

  • Effectively lead, manage, and motivate crews of 3 to 6 individuals.
  • Plan and schedule for necessary manpower, tools, materials, and equipment needed to complete the job.
  • Responsible for completing daily timesheets and maintaining daily logs.
  • Ensure job sites are safe by implementing safe work practices.
  • Ensure job sites and work practices follow OSHA rules and regulations.
  • Effectively delegate responsibilities and individual tasks to crew members.
  • Oversee and train new crew members.
  • Communicate and report job status effectively.
  • Utilize instruments for precise layout as needed.
  • Communicate and interface with clients maintaining Kinsley’s reputation as first-rate contractor.
  • Read drawings, plans, and blueprints, and conveying this information to others.
  • Identify and research adequate resources, labor, and equipment, to complete projects efficiently. 
  • Operate general construction equipment such as skid steers, excavators, telehandlers, etc..
  • Set complex forms ensuring correct and high-quality finished product.
  • Install and oversee the installation reinforcing rebar or mesh wire.
  • Perform other related duties and responsibilities as required.
